How do you take off the trim?
Reply
Old Apr 13, 2008 | 12:04 PM
  #10  
deltaboxxx's Avatar
Registered speed offender
iTrader: (1)
 
Joined: Dec 2007
Posts: 2,280
Likes: 52
4 nuts on inside of hood under plastic plugs.

take off bumper
bottom strip held on with 3 screws (i think 3) and push clips

grille peice held on with 8mm(i think) bolts

and its pretty much that simple.

check the garage for a diy on bumper removal,i believe there is one.
